' Golf is a funny game.. . Many books have been written on the art of playing Golf but few have attempted to give any record of the subtle humour which belongs to all sports of Scottish origin & to Golf in particular.' So said the original blurb when first published in 1914 & though a large number of titles have since appeared mining the inherent wit intemperance & pratfalls of golf it is enlightening to return to Gerald Batchelor's original. Golf Stories is a collection of original short stories jokes anecdotes sketches dialogues & parodies all illustrated with suitably baggy-trousered line drawings by E. W. Mitchell. It

Includes::
among many other items the maxims of Foozler Minimus a golfing Roman legionary (Mens agitat molem: ' Some men get annoyed with a molehill') & ' The Rules
- Revised' which states ' Casual water is any temporary accumulation of water
- undiluted with whiskey'. Little has changed & so much has changed. The book is an essential addition to the library of any golfer.

If you think Bath is 'just' a pretty Georgian city then think again. Much of the centre of Bath is not as old as first impressions would imply & there has been perpetual change in even the most historical corners of the city. In this captivating new collection stunning archive images from the collection of Bath in Time as set alongside modern photographs from professional photographer Dan Brown. The text from local historian John Branston builds on painstaking research into the developments that have brought Bath to where it is today. ...

Bath Bombs

Either as treats for yourself or gifts for loved ones here are 30 sensuous delights to make using sophisticated scents and aromatic herbs to suit your mood or even help with ailments. Using natural products and easy-to-follow instructions youll have fun making them and that will make the fizz all the more special when you slip into a bath for a long soak at the end of a busy day. This title includes basic techniques and recipes info on moulds advice on health and mood benefits of a wide range of ingredients from healing herbs salts and minerals to luxurious moisturizing oils and shea butter.
